Getaway Idea - Christmas in Colonial Williamsburg

Sunday November 8, 2009
Christmas is a wonderful time of year to visit Colonial Williamsburg, America's largest interactive history museum, located just a few hours south of Washington, DC. The Christmas season comes to life with Colonial Williamsburg's world-renowned holiday decorations and 18th century seasonal programming. Beating drums, trilling fifes, firework displays, theatrical programs and interpretive characters take visitors back in time to celebrate the holidays as our forefathers did during colonial times. See a guide to Christmas in Colonial Williamsburg and find out about special holiday programming. Note: The Grand Illumination is coming up on December 6, 2009.
